| Natural Balance Roll Over the last few days, Cooper has been reluctant to eat. Since I've had him this has not been a problem. I spoke to the vet and she said that sometimes puppies go through little phases. She said his weight was fine and that she would give him a couple days, rather than run out and buy a new bag of food. So I have been feeding him his regular food, but have been topping it with some crumbled Natural Balance roll. I don't give him a lot, just a sprinkle twice a day. Is it okay to feed him the Natural Balance roll like this? Normal I just use a few bits as training treats. |

| Does the roll store well in the refrigerator? How long? It looks so big I never purchased it for Buddy although he eats Natural Balance kibble. |

| It does store well in the refrigerator. A big roll last my crew about 1 week. The roll actually comes in 3 different sizes. I always buy the big rolls and I give it as a bed time snack. I think you can freeze it also but I have never done that with the Natural Balance. When you buy it thought, always look at the expiration date and get the freshest ones. |
